Spring Together
Event for small towns and surrounding areas on a weekend in the Spring. It is an opportunity for businesses and local citizens to come together and promote and support the local economy. It will be in a local attraction such as a town square. It will be a way to promote unity and local businesses. The event will be an event that will include food, fun and events that will promote the overall unity of the town and community.

Innovation
What makes your idea unique?
It is a way for the citizens of the community to put aside their differences and come together as a community outside of a religious holiday that is unique to each town. There will be booths for the businesses providing opportunities for job hirings, there will be food competitions, there will be entertainment, sign ups for volunteer and not for profit opportunities around the city, and activities to engage people of all ages. There would be a sponsor to fund the event such as a beer distributor to bring in entertainers, talent shows or a raffle. There would be an auction to raise money for the betterment of the community. The events are designed to encourage participation in the whole event.
It is unique in that it provides a way for the whole community to come together and learn more about each other and the opportunities available to those in the community. We would do this in the Spring when the weather is nice. It will encourage outdoor activities.

Problem
Local communities don't know the resources that are often in the palm of their hands. They continue to outsorce a lot of their business requirements such as office suplies etc. And people do not always know the available job positions that various companies have.
Actions
To make the event a success, the community/chamber of commerce, is going to have to promote the event for at least a couple of months prior to the events actual date. Once Spring Together has been promoted, the following step should entail an RSVP of all the companies that will be attending. This way the size of the location will be sized appropriately. Upon having the attendance list completed, it would be beneficial to find sponsors for Spring Together. The sponsors would pay for small items, such as pens, papers, beverages, etc. With the entire preliminary planning taken place, the event just depends on the execution of all the steps in order to make the event a success.
Results
The desired results of Spring Together would include local business cooperation, increased microeconomic growth, and community involvement as a whole. Spring Together will help people finding jobs, and also a great way for businesses to gather a wide range of resumes. The owners/managers will be able to meet each other and will most likely use each other's services/products.
